IC Layout Learning Roadmap
IC版图设计学习路线图(Learning Roadmap)
IC版图设计(Layout Design)是半导体行业中一个专业性极强的技术领域,要求工程师同时具备电路理论基础、工艺知识、EDA工具操作能力和丰富的实践经验。本文提供一个系统化的4阶段学习路线图,帮助初学者从零基础成长为能够独立完成复杂芯片版图设计的专业工程师。
第一阶段:基础入门(0-3个月)
此阶段的目标是建立IC版图设计的基础认知,理解半导体制造工艺与版图之间的关系。
学习内容:
- 半导体物理基础:了解PN结、MOS管工作原理、CMOS反相器结构
- 集成电路制造工艺:光刻(Lithography)、刻蚀(Etching)、离子注入(Ion Implantation)、化学气相沉积(CVD)、金属化(Metallization)等基本流程
- 设计规则(Design Rules):理解DRC规则的含义,包括最小宽度(minWidth)、最小间距(minSpacing)、Enclosure规则等
- 版图基本概念:Layer定义、Grid设置、Cell/Library层次结构、Pin定义、Label标注
- EDA工具入门:学习Cadence Virtuoso Layout Editor的基本操作,包括创建Cell、绘制图形、使用Ruler测量距离
推荐资源:
- 书籍:《CMOS VLSI Design》by Weste & Harris
- 书籍:《集成电路掩模设计》(中文版)
- 在线课程:Coursera "VLSI CAD" 系列课程
- 工具练习:Cadence Virtuoso 官方Tutorial
阶段项目:完成一个CMOS反相器的版图设计,包括NMOS和PMOS的绘制、连接、添加Pin,通过DRC和LVS验证。
第二阶段:核心技能(3-6个月)
此阶段重点掌握模拟和数字版图设计的核心技术,能够独立完成中等复杂度的版图设计。
学习内容:
- 模拟版图技术:
- 匹配技术(Matching):共质心布局(Common Centroid)、交叉排列(Interdigitated)、Dummy器件
- 对称设计(Symmetry):差分对、电流镜的对称版图
- 屏蔽技术(Shielding):敏感信号线的屏蔽布线
- 应力管理(Stress Management):避免在敏感器件附近放置高应力结构
- 数字版图技术:
- 标准单元设计(Standard Cell Design):驱动强度、Pin位置、Well接触
- 自动布局布线(P&R)基础:了解Encounter/Innovus的基本流程
- 时钟树综合(CTS)的版图影响
- DRC/LVS深入:理解复杂DRC规则(Density、Antenna)、LVS的各种错误类型及修复方法
- 寄生参数提取:了解寄生电容(Parasitic Capacitance)和寄生电阻(Parasitic Resistance)的来源及优化方法
推荐资源:
- 书籍:《The Art of Analog Layout》by Alan Hastings(模拟版图圣经)
- 书籍:《CMOS Circuit Design, Layout, and Simulation》by Baker
- Foundry文档:Design Rule Manual (DRM)、Process Design Kit (PDK) 文档
阶段项目:完成一个带隙基准(Bandgap Reference)电路的版图设计,包含差分对、电流镜、电阻阵列的匹配设计。
第三阶段:进阶提升(6-12个月)
此阶段专注于复杂版图技术和完整芯片级设计能力的培养。
学习内容:
- 电源网络设计(Power Grid Design):
- IR Drop分析与Power Stripe规划
- 电迁移(EM)防护:电流密度计算、导线宽度选择
- Decap放置策略
- ESD防护版图:ESD器件(如GGNMOS、Diode)的版图实现,ESD路径规划
- 混合信号版图:数模混合芯片的版图隔离策略,Guard Ring设计,Deep N-Well隔离
- 高频/射频版图基础:传输线设计、阻抗匹配、寄生效应对高频性能的影响
- 版图优化脚本:学习SKILL语言,编写自动化版图检查和优化脚本
推荐资源:
- 书籍:《ESD Circuits and Devices》by Voldman
- Cadence SKILL编程手册
- TSMC/Samsung/GlobalFoundries的PDK文档
阶段项目:完成一个LDO(Low Dropout Regulator)或ADC的完整版图设计,包含ESD防护、完整的电源网络和所有必要的可靠性检查。
第四阶段:专家深耕(12个月以上)
此阶段面向具有丰富经验的版图工程师,追求在特定领域的深度突破。
学习内容:
- 先进工艺节点版图:
- FinFET/GAA工艺的版图挑战
- SADP/SAQP(自对准多重图案化)对版图设计的约束
- Design-Technology Co-Optimization(DTCO)
- 全芯片物理设计:Floorplan规划、芯片面积优化、Pad Ring设计、Seal Ring
- 版图自动化:基于Python/Tcl的版图自动生成、Machine Learning辅助版图优化
- 可靠性设计:NBTI、HCI、TDDB等老化效应的版图防护策略
- 技术领导力:版图设计流程标准化、Design Review指导、团队技术能力建设
推荐资源:
- IEEE/IEDM/VLSI Symposium会议论文
- Foundry先进工艺Design Technology Manual
- 行业技术博客和论坛(如EETOP、EDACafe)
阶段项目:独立领导一个完整芯片(如PLL、SerDes PHY或PMIC)的版图设计项目,从Floorplan到Tapeout全流程。
学习建议与职业发展
| 阶段 | 时间 | 关键能力 | 对应职位 |
|---|---|---|---|
| 第一阶段 | 0-3个月 | 基础工具操作、DRC/LVS | 初级版图工程师 |
| 第二阶段 | 3-6个月 | 模拟/数字版图设计 | 版图工程师 |
| 第三阶段 | 6-12个月 | 全芯片设计、脚本开发 | 高级版图工程师 |
| 第四阶段 | 12个月+ | 先进工艺、技术创新 | 版图专家/Lead |
IC版图设计是一门实践性极强的技术,"纸上得来终觉浅,绝知此事要躬行"。建议学习者在每个阶段都要结合实际项目进行练习,同时多阅读Foundry的设计指南和技术文献。随着AI和EDA工具的发展,版图工程师的角色正在从纯手工绘制向设计优化和技术把关转变,掌握自动化工具和脚本开发能力将成为未来版图工程师的核心竞争力。
#ADC版图
#Bandgap
#DAC版图
#DRC
#ESD防护
#FinFET
#Guard Ring
#ICC
#IR Drop
#LDO版图
#LVS
#PLL版图
#SKILL脚本
#TSMC
#Via规则
#Virtuoso
#匹配策略
#天线效应
#学习路线
#寄生参数
#版图设计
#电迁移
#经验分享